Title: Nathaniel Saint: Innovator in Playyard Design
Introduction
Nathaniel Saint is a notable inventor based in Morgantown, PA (US). He holds three patents that showcase his innovative contributions to the design of play equipment and transport mechanisms. His work reflects a commitment to enhancing safety and functionality in everyday products.
Latest Patents
One of Nathaniel's latest patents is for a foldable playyard featuring a lockable hub. This design allows the playyard to remain in an erected state regardless of its positioning. The playyard includes a lower frame assembly, an upper frame assembly, and corner legs. The hub is equipped with a locking member that prevents the hub legs from pivoting, ensuring stability. Another significant patent is for a double wheel caster designed to be rotatably mounted on a leg of a transport carrier. This caster includes a support rod and a pair of wheels that work together to prevent shimmying during movement, enhancing the transport carrier's usability.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Nathaniel has worked with reputable companies such as Graco Metal Products, Inc. and Graco Children's Products, Inc. His experience in these organizations has contributed to his expertise in product design and innovation.
